2-Dodecanone Specification

The 2-Dodecanone is an organic compound with the formula C12H24O. The IUPAC name of this chemical is dodecan-2-one. With the CAS registry number 6175-49-1, it is also named as Methyl decyl ketone. The product's categories are Methyl decyl ketone. Besides, it is a clear colorless to light yellow liquid, which should be stored in a cool and dry place. When you are using it, avoid contact with skin and eyes.

Physical properties about 2-Dodecanone are: (1)ACD/LogP: 4.63; (2)ACD/LogD (pH 5.5): 4.62; (3)ACD/LogD (pH 7.4): 4.62; (4)ACD/BCF (pH 5.5): 1926.97; (5)ACD/BCF (pH 7.4): 1926.97; (6)ACD/KOC (pH 5.5): 7814.66; (7)ACD/KOC (pH 7.4): 7814.66; (8)#H bond acceptors: 1; (9)#Freely Rotating Bonds: 9; (10)Polar Surface Area: 17.07 Å2; (11)Index of Refraction: 1.428; (12)Molar Refractivity: 57.67 cm3; (13)Molar Volume: 223.7 cm3; (14)Polarizability: 22.86×10-24cm3; (15)Surface Tension: 27.9 dyne/cm; (16)Density: 0.823 g/cm3; (17)Flash Point: 81.2 °C; (18)Enthalpy of Vaporization: 46.53 kJ/mol; (19)Boiling Point: 247.8 °C at 760 mmHg; (20)Vapour Pressure: 0.0396 mmHg at 25°C.

Preparation: this chemical can be prepared by dodec-1-ene. This reaction will need reagent Et3SiOOH, catalyst Co(modp)2 and solvent 1,2-dichloro-ethane. The reaction time is 16 hours with reaction temperature of 20 °C. The yield is about 73%.
